56 struct sysent {			/* system call table */
57 	int	sy_narg;	/* number of arguments */
58 	sy_call_t *sy_call;	/* implementing function */
59 	au_event_t sy_auevent;	/* audit event associated with syscall */
60 	systrace_args_func_t sy_systrace_args_func;
61 				/* optional argument conversion function. */
62 	u_int32_t sy_entry;	/* DTrace entry ID for systrace. */
63 	u_int32_t sy_return;	/* DTrace return ID for systrace. */
64 	u_int32_t sy_flags;	/* General flags for system calls. */
65 	u_int32_t sy_thrcnt;
66 };

90 struct sysentvec {
91 	int		sv_size;	/* number of entries */
92 	struct sysent	*sv_table;	/* pointer to sysent */
93 	u_int		sv_mask;	/* optional mask to index */
94 	int		sv_errsize;	/* size of errno translation table */
95 	int 		*sv_errtbl;	/* errno translation table */
96 	int		(*sv_transtrap)(int, int);
97 					/* translate trap-to-signal mapping */
98 	int		(*sv_fixup)(register_t **, struct image_params *);
99 					/* stack fixup function */
100 	void		(*sv_sendsig)(void (*)(int), struct ksiginfo *, struct __sigset *);
101 			    		/* send signal */
102 	char 		*sv_sigcode;	/* start of sigtramp code */
103 	int 		*sv_szsigcode;	/* size of sigtramp code */
104 	char		*sv_name;	/* name of binary type */
105 	int		(*sv_coredump)(struct thread *, struct vnode *, off_t, int);
106 					/* function to dump core, or NULL */
107 	int		(*sv_imgact_try)(struct image_params *);
108 	int		sv_minsigstksz;	/* minimum signal stack size */
109 	int		sv_pagesize;	/* pagesize */
110 	vm_offset_t	sv_minuser;	/* VM_MIN_ADDRESS */
111 	vm_offset_t	sv_maxuser;	/* VM_MAXUSER_ADDRESS */
112 	vm_offset_t	sv_usrstack;	/* USRSTACK */
113 	vm_offset_t	sv_psstrings;	/* PS_STRINGS */
114 	int		sv_stackprot;	/* vm protection for stack */
115 	register_t	*(*sv_copyout_strings)(struct image_params *);
116 	void		(*sv_setregs)(struct thread *, struct image_params *,
117 			    u_long);
118 	void		(*sv_fixlimit)(struct rlimit *, int);
119 	u_long		*sv_maxssiz;
120 	u_int		sv_flags;
121 	void		(*sv_set_syscall_retval)(struct thread *, int);
122 	int		(*sv_fetch_syscall_args)(struct thread *);
123 	const char	**sv_syscallnames;
124 	vm_offset_t	sv_timekeep_base;
125 	vm_offset_t	sv_shared_page_base;
126 	vm_offset_t	sv_shared_page_len;
127 	vm_offset_t	sv_sigcode_base;
128 	void		*sv_shared_page_obj;
129 	void		(*sv_schedtail)(struct thread *);
130 	void		(*sv_thread_detach)(struct thread *);
131 	int		(*sv_trap)(struct thread *);
132 	u_long		*sv_hwcap;	/* Value passed in AT_HWCAP. */
133 	u_long		*sv_hwcap2;	/* Value passed in AT_HWCAP2. */
134 };
135 
136 #define	SV_ILP32	0x000100	/* 32-bit executable. */
137 #define	SV_LP64		0x000200	/* 64-bit executable. */
138 #define	SV_IA32		0x004000	/* Intel 32-bit executable. */
139 #define	SV_AOUT		0x008000	/* a.out executable. */
140 #define	SV_SHP		0x010000	/* Shared page. */
141 #define	SV_CAPSICUM	0x020000	/* Force cap_enter() on startup. */
142 #define	SV_TIMEKEEP	0x040000	/* Shared page timehands. */
143 
144 #define	SV_ABI_MASK	0xff
145 #define	SV_ABI_ERRNO(p, e)	((p)->p_sysent->sv_errsize <= 0 ? e :	\
146 	((e) >= (p)->p_sysent->sv_errsize ? -1 : (p)->p_sysent->sv_errtbl[e]))
147 #define	SV_PROC_FLAG(p, x)	((p)->p_sysent->sv_flags & (x))
148 #define	SV_PROC_ABI(p)		((p)->p_sysent->sv_flags & SV_ABI_MASK)
149 #define	SV_CURPROC_FLAG(x)	SV_PROC_FLAG(curproc, x)
150 #define	SV_CURPROC_ABI()	SV_PROC_ABI(curproc)
151 /* same as ELFOSABI_XXX, to prevent header pollution */
152 #define	SV_ABI_LINUX	3
153 #define	SV_ABI_FREEBSD 	9
154 #define	SV_ABI_CLOUDABI	17
155 #define	SV_ABI_UNDEF	255
